💊 Top Stomach Medications That Deserve an Oscar 🎖️
There are plenty of options out there, so let’s break them down:
- Antacids: Think Tums or Rolaids – these quick fixes neutralize acid faster than saying "pizza party!" They’re perfect for mild heartburn but may not cut it for chronic issues.
- H2 Blockers: Drugs like Zantac reduce acid production over time, making them ideal for those needing more long-term relief. It’s like turning down the volume on your internal alarm system.
- Proton Pump Inhibitors (PPIs): These heavy hitters, such as Prilosec or Nexium, shut off acid pumps entirely. If your gut is throwing a full-blown tantrum, PPIs might be your knight in shining armor. ⚔️
